From 10a3443462e5bcfa667d9fe96ca5a749f69540a4 Mon Sep 17 00:00:00 2001 From: Daniel Grams Date: Mon, 18 Jan 2021 13:21:39 +0100 Subject: [PATCH] Create reference request shows own admin unit #59 --- project/views/reference_request.py |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/project/views/reference_request.py b/project/views/reference_request.py index eec2dd8..84651ea 100644 --- a/project/views/reference_request.py +++ b/project/views/reference_request.py @@ -71,7 +71,12 @@ def event_reference_request_create(event_id): form = CreateEventReferenceRequestForm() form.admin_unit_id.choices = sorted( - [(admin_unit.id, admin_unit.name) for admin_unit in AdminUnit.query.all()], + [ + (admin_unit.id, admin_unit.name) + for admin_unit in AdminUnit.query.filter( + AdminUnit.id != event.admin_unit_id + ).all() + ], key=lambda admin_unit: admin_unit[1], )